Product Reliability Starts with Driver Design
Many supply issues originate from weak product design rather than logistics.
JMHC LED drivers are designed with:
- constant current control for stable output
- low ripple (<5%) to eliminate flicker
- high-efficiency conversion (>90%)
- protection systems (OVP / OCP / SCP / OTP)

2. Flicker and Output Instability
Problem: Unstable current causes flicker
Root Cause: Poor driver design
Solution:
- optimized feedback loop
- low ripple design
- constant current control
Result: Flicker-free lighting
